workflow: fix ccache error when running docker as non-root

This commit is contained in:
Kamil Trzcinski 2025-06-08 22:51:49 +02:00
parent 60aa207562
commit 142de03770

View File

@ -27,4 +27,4 @@ DOCKER_BUILDKIT=1 docker build -t "$docker_image" \
--build-arg "BUILD_TYPE=$build_type" \
--target build_env - < .github/ci/Dockerfile
exec docker run --rm -it -u "$UID" -v "$ROOT:$ROOT" -w "$ROOT" "$docker_image"
exec docker run --rm -it -u "$UID" -e "CCACHE_DIR=$ROOT/tmp/ccache" -v "$ROOT:$ROOT" -w "$ROOT" "$docker_image"